- The distance between Annette/ Wso Ak, Usa and Rio Gallegos, Argentina is approximately 13,175 km or 8,187 mi.
- To reach Annette/ Wso Ak in this distance one would set out from Rio Gallegos bearing 324.7°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Annette/ Wso Ak bearing 321.3° or NW .
- Annette/ Wso Ak has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Rio Gallegos has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Annette/ Wso Ak is in or near the boreal rain forest biome whereas Rio Gallegos is in or near the cool temperate desert scrub biome.
- The average annual temperature is 0.1 °C (0.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1 °C (1.8°F) more in Annette/ Wso Ak.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2381.2 mm (93.7 in) more which is equivalent to 2381.2 l/m² (58.44 US gal/ft²) or 23,812,000 l/ha (2,545,661 US gal/ac) more. About 10 5/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.7° lower in Annette/ Wso Ak than in Rio Gallegos.
